Description

"For fans of classic science fiction, this book has everything, an evil alien race led by a galaxy destroying monster. A disturbing new cult that keeps kidnapping citizens from Earth's dwindling population. And a group of immortal superheroes fighting to save the universe from a dark future. Set over many centuries this science fiction space romp will not disappoint." The year is 2416. Stranded in an escape pod millions of light years from the nearest inhabited planet, Benedict Epicson begins to wonder just how he got into this mess. His journey across the stars has been long and fraught with danger. His life pod has been caught by the gravitational pull of a dying sun and like a fish on a hook he is being slowly reeled in towards certain death. It's 1941 and the Blitz has its deadliest hour. Ten-year-old Benedict Epicson runs through the burning streets of London after witnessing the death of his parents in the terrible bombings. In a burnt-out building, he comes across an injured alien creature. The child comforts the alien as it dies. The creature tells Benedict about an ancient galactic war against a deadly race of invaders known as the Covan. He then gifts the child with new powers of super strength, telekinesis and immortality. These incredible powers that will come into effect once the child reaches adulthood and for Benedict Epicson an incredible adventure has just begun, an adventure that spans many galaxies and several lifetimes.
